According to Haynes if the number 3 is absent from the gear position indicator then the side button is is pressed to prevent the gearbox selecting 4th gear.While a picture shows the button on top of the selector lever no mention is made of what it does.Possibly to disengage the side button so 4th gear can once again be used? Or is it part of the shift lock to prevent the selector lever being moved out of park position unless it's pressed?
